Transaction 85e656dc2e056e5ffc8bf6a21d12dba27a60d33ac3020179522ab15a72859d3c
1 Input
1 Output
-
85e656dc2e056e5ffc8bf6a21d12dba27a60d33ac3020179522ab15a72859d3c:0
- value
- 2666066679131
- script pubkey
- OP_PUSHNUM_8 OP_PUSHBYTES_32 35a40e52e1834baa13497e6ccda3fc6850c8ffaf0013c36220c56aa8cae74d7f
- address
- ltc1gxkjqu5hpsd965y6f0ekvmgludpgv3la0qqfuxc3qc4423jh8f4lszq935j